  • posted a message on [[MTGO]] Vintage Masters announced
    Even if they did something like this irl there is a chance that it would not devalue the original printings. People who play Magic value the bling factor of the cards they use. Reprints do not mean card prices automatically go down and we've seen plenty of examples of this recently. Tarmogoyfs actually shot up when MMA was printed. A foil thoughtseize from Theros is not even worth a regular original printing. from Lorwyn. In this game there is a premium for the more desired version of a card. Nobody actually knows what would happen (just like in real life financial markets) but I want to throw the idea out there that reprints might have the possibility of not effecting prices of originals or might actually make them worth a little more.

  • posted a message on Psychic Intrusion interaction
    So I'm playing on Magic Online and I Psychic Intrusion my opponent's Sea God's Revenge. When I try to cast the revenge I am only allowed to target my own creatures and not my opponents. So I end up doing it eventually anyway just to get the scry effect but the spell doesn't resolve because my own guy is now not a legal target for the revenge after I cast it. I understand the last part but was it correct that I couldn't target my opponent's guys but my own in the first place?
